引言
随着深度学习技术的飞速发展,大模型在各个领域展现出强大的能力,如自然语言处理、计算机视觉、语音识别等。本文将深入解析大模型的结构,揭示深度学习背后的奥秘,帮助读者全面了解这一领域的最新进展。
大模型概述
1. 大模型的定义
大模型是指具有数十亿甚至上千亿参数的深度学习模型。这些模型通常由多个层次组成,能够处理复杂的任务,并具有强大的泛化能力。
2. 大模型的特点
- 参数量大:大模型拥有庞大的参数数量,使其能够学习到更丰富的特征和模式。
- 层次结构复杂:大模型通常由多个层次组成,每个层次负责提取不同层次的特征。
- 泛化能力强:大模型在训练过程中能够学习到更通用的特征,从而提高模型的泛化能力。
大模型结构解析
1. 神经网络结构
神经网络是深度学习的基础,也是大模型的核心组成部分。以下是几种常见的大模型神经网络结构:
- 卷积神经网络(CNN):适用于图像识别和计算机视觉任务,如VGG、ResNet等。
- 循环神经网络(RNN):适用于序列数据处理,如LSTM、GRU等。
- Transformer:基于自注意力机制的模型,广泛应用于自然语言处理任务,如BERT、GPT等。
2. 模型训练与优化
- 损失函数:损失函数用于衡量模型预测结果与真实值之间的差异,如交叉熵损失、均方误差等。
- 优化算法:优化算法用于调整模型参数,使损失函数最小化,如SGD、Adam等。
- 正则化技术:正则化技术用于防止模型过拟合,如L1、L2正则化、dropout等。
3. 模型部署与推理
- 模型压缩:为了降低模型的计算复杂度和存储空间,常采用模型压缩技术,如剪枝、量化等。
- 推理加速:为了提高模型的推理速度,常采用推理加速技术,如GPU加速、模型并行等。
案例分析
以下列举几个大模型在各个领域的应用案例:
1. 自然语言处理
- BERT:在多项自然语言处理任务中取得了优异的成绩,如文本分类、问答系统等。
- GPT-3:具有强大的语言生成能力,可用于聊天机器人、文本摘要等任务。
2. 计算机视觉
- ImageNet:大规模图像识别数据集,推动了大模型在计算机视觉领域的快速发展。
- YOLO:实时目标检测模型,广泛应用于视频监控、自动驾驶等领域。
3. 语音识别
- WaveNet:基于生成模型的语音合成模型,具有逼真的语音效果。
- Transformer-TTS:基于Transformer的语音合成模型,在语音合成任务中取得了显著的成果。
总结
大模型作为深度学习的重要发展方向,在各个领域展现出强大的能力。本文从大模型概述、结构解析、案例分析等方面进行了详细解析,旨在帮助读者全面了解深度学习背后的奥秘。随着技术的不断发展,大模型将在更多领域发挥重要作用,为人类社会带来更多便利。
